HCE S681 Re-Commissioning of the London Accommodation Pathfinder

From: Hackney Procurement Board - Tuesday 10 February 2026 2.00 pm - February 10, 2026

...Hackney's participation in the re-procurement of the London Accommodation Pathfinder block contract was approved, with Camden as the lead authority for a period of up to five years, and Hackney's contribution capped at £1.3 million for access to five places.
